# Stale-Branch Cleanup Bot — Contacts

The Prunewick bot deletes branches in the Glimmerforge plugin repositories after 90 days of inactivity, with a warning comment posted at day 75. Plugin authors can exempt a branch by adding the keep-alive label documented in the bot's settings page. Deleted branches are recoverable for 30 days via the restore workflow. For exemption disputes, restore failures, or policy questions, email the bot's maintainers.

escalation mailbox, kaweg-kahif: druwyn.sordor@nelvroworks.corp

# Service Accounts: String Extraction

The `extract-i18n` script pulls translatable strings from all Bramblewick repos and pushes them to the Glossa service. It runs under the `i18n-extractor` service account. Do not run it under your personal account; Glossa rate-limits individual users aggressively. The account has write access to the staging catalog only. Set the token in your shell before invoking the script. The current staging token is below.

API key for kahap-kafog: zpat15_6qzxZ7YR8aDwjmp

**Bounce processor design — Pigeonpost v2**

Quick recap for the sync: v2 splits hard and soft bounces at ingest instead of at classification time, which kills the double-parse problem we've been dragging around. Soft bounces go into a retry ring with exponential backoff; hard bounces suppress the address immediately and emit an event for the Ledgerline CRM sync. Suppression list lookups are cached per-worker, so stale reads are possible for a few seconds — acceptable per Marisol. Backoff and cache behavior are set by these constants.

tuning table, kawep-tawif:
CAPS = {
    "olidor": 80,
    "belion": 7,
    "quenys": 225,
    "druox": 839,
    "fraath": 482,
}

Capacity note on integration-test flakiness in the Pellbridge payments service. Support has asked why release timelines slip; the short answer is retries. Flaky suites against the mock ledger consume about 30% of CI runner capacity during peak hours, so we are capping retry counts and quarantining tests that fail above a threshold. This should cut queue times without hiding real regressions, since quarantined tests still report nightly. The enforcement constants we settled on are listed below.

constants for fahop-fahaf:
RATE_LIMITS = {
    "quenath": 1,
    "quenwyn": 10,
    "ralael": 10,
    "wenix": 1,
}